Question 8: Which of the following options are supported for use with TCP transport providers?
Response
Option | XTI Name | Supported |
---|---|---|
Check Connections Alive | TCP_KEEPALIVE | Yes |
Get Maximum Segment Size | TCP_MAXSEG | Yes |
Don't Delay To Coalesce | TCP_NODELAY | Yes |
Question 9: Does the product support user control of the computation of UDP checksums by means of the UDP_CHECKSUM option?
Response
Yes
Question 10: Which of the following options are supported at the IP-level by the transport provider(s) associated with the XTI product?
Response
Option | XTI Name | Supported |
---|---|---|
Permit Broadcast | IP_BROADCAST | Yes |
Bypass Routing | IP_DONTROUTE | Yes |
IP Per-Packet Options | IP_OPTIONS | Yes |
Local Address Reuse | IP_REUSEADDR | Yes |
IP Type Of Service | IP_TOS | Yes |
Time To Live | IP_TTL | Yes |
